What is the average price of a hotel in Kaohsiung for this weekend?

According to the latest 12-month data from Trip.com, the average price for a 3-star hotel in Kaohsiung this weekend is S$ 159 per night. For a 4-star hotel, the average cost is S$ 242 per night. If you're looking for a luxury experience, 5-star hotels in Kaohsiung this weekend typically cost S$ 447 per night.

How much do hotels in Kaohsiung cost per day during weekdays?

Based on the latest 12-month data from Trip.com, the average price for a 3-star hotel in Kaohsiung during weekdays is S$ 107 per night. For a 4-star hotel, you can expect to pay around S$ 172 per night. If you're seeking a luxury stay, 5-star hotels in Kaohsiung generally cost S$ 365 per night on weekdays.
